Age, action as pensioners prepare for battle

It was the biggest flare-up Croke Park has seen since Brian Cody and Anthony Cunningham got frisky on the touchline at the climax of this year’s drawn All-Ireland hurling final.

Age, action as pensioners prepare for battle

Máire Hastings, a 72-year-old from Dún Laoghaire in Dublin, took to her feet, surveyed the three politicians sat before her, and fired.

“We are talking today about dignity for older people,” she said. “It only comes with respect, and respect must come from the top. I would suggest there is precious little respect.”
